Quick and Tasty Ham and Cheese Sliders
This ham and cheese sliders recipe features soft slider buns filled with layers of ham and cheese, brushed with a buttery seasoning mix before baking. The sliders take about 25 minutes to prepare and serve 12 sliders, making them ideal for parties or family dinners.
Ingredients
- 12 slider buns
- 12 slices of ham
- 12 slices of Swiss or cheddar cheese
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
- 2 tablespoons Dijon mustard
- 1 tablespoon poppy seeds
- 1 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1 teaspoon onion powder
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ions
-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- Prepare the Sliders: Slice the slider buns in half horizontally. Place the bottom halves in a greased baking dish.
- Layer the Ingredients: On the bottom halves of the buns, layer the ham and cheese evenly. Place the top halves of the buns on top.
- Make the Butter Mixture: In a bowl, combine the melted butter, Dijon mustard, poppy seeds,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per. Mix well.
- Brush the Sliders: Pour the butter mixture over the top of the assembled sliders, ensuring they are well coated.
- Bake: Cover the baking dish with foil and bake for 15 minutes. Remove the foil and bake for an additional 5-10 minutes, or until the sliders are golden brown and the cheese is melted.
- Serve: Remove from the oven, slice into individual sliders, and serve warm.
Cook and Prep Times
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 15 minutes
- Total Time: 25 minutes
